Output 6abfa597d14c7dbc2399b35e59bef6ca1f7dce51f74f28ee2a385fa2bb7d665b:1

value
1575415643644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 987edc30e2540c9430188a6d50bff5332b254939 OP_EQUALVERIFY OP_CHECKSIG
address
DK3RDp58tHFSBhPTH7Ef3etepr5ikgqCN4
transaction
6abfa597d14c7dbc2399b35e59bef6ca1f7dce51f74f28ee2a385fa2bb7d665b